Patrolman John H. Manning | Boston Police Department, Massachusetts Boston Police Department, Massachusetts

Patrolman

John H. Manning

Boston Police Department, Massachusetts

End of Watch: Sunday, February 6, 1938

Bio & Incident Details

Age: 39

Tour: 16 years

Badge # Not available

Cause: Assault

Incident Date: 2/6/1938

Weapon: Person

Suspect: Not available

Patrolman Manning succumbed to injuries sustained when he was struck in the head while making an arrest.

He had served with the agency for 16 years.
